Company overview

Provident Behavioral Health is a nonprofit organization dedicated to providing mental health services, crisis intervention, and counseling to individuals and families in need. Based in St. Louis, Missouri, it operates through programs like therapy, psychiatric services, and a 24/7 crisis hotline, including the National Suicide Prevention Lifeline. Established in 1860, it has a long history of adapting to community needs, evolving from a social services provider to a leader in behavioral health. The organization generates revenue through service fees, grants, and donations, ensuring accessible care for underserved populations.
